How much does it cost to rent an apartment in L Streets?
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
---|---|---|---|
L Streets Studio Apartments | $1,126 | $800 | $1,957 |
L Streets 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,241 | $787 | $2,589 |
L Streets 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,606 | $1,000 | $5,410 |
L Streets 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,014 | $1,380 | $5,094 |

Frequently Asked Questions about L Streets
How much are Studio apartments in L Streets?
There are currently 14 Studio Apartments in L Streets with rent ranges from $800 to $1,957 with an average price of $1,126.
What is the current price range for One Bedroom L Streets Apartments for rent?
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in L Streets ranges from $787 to $2,589 with an average monthly rent of $1,241.
What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in L Streets cost?
The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in L Streets range from $1,000 to $5,410.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,606.
How expensive are L Streets Three Bedroom Apartments?
There are currently 19 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in L Streets on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,380 to $5,094 - averaging $2,014 for the location.
